First: Do your bylaws have a provision that allows for electronic meetings? If not, then the question is moot.

Assuming that your bylaws do allow for electronic meetings: there are anonymous poll sites available. I searched for "online secret ballot" on the Google-machine and found several that seem as though they would suffice. There are several websites which provide for anonymous voting online. Also, online meeting programs such as zoom and Adobe connect have a polling feature which amounts to voting on motions and elections, and it is considered secret as far as the general membership is concerned but I have heard that the actual moderator or organizer or host might be able to see the individual votes. I do not know if that is true. Perhaps some others on here do know and will chime in.

edited to add: the websites which provide for secret electronic voting are not free, but they are relatively inexpensive. ElectionBuddy  Is one that comes to mind which I have used. The voting is done through what is supposedly secure emails. Each participant is emailed a ballot at the time of voting. A certain amount of time, often just a few minutes, is allowed for the member to vote by what amounts to return email. The votes are tabulated by the website and the individual votes are never seen by the members or organizers of the meeting.  They receive only the vote totals Which are shared electronically for all members to see.
